Consider the reactions
\(\begin{array}{l}\text{1. } \mathrm{CO}+\mathrm{H}_{2} \mathrm{O} \rightleftarrows \mathrm{H}_{2}+\mathrm{CO}_{2}\\\text{2. } 2 \mathrm{CO}_{2} \rightleftarrows 2 \mathrm{CO}+\mathrm{O}_{2}\\\text{3. } 2 \mathrm{H}_{2} \mathrm{O} \rightleftarrows 2 \mathrm{H}_{2}+\mathrm{O}_{2}\end{array}\)
Show that \(K_{1}=\left(K_{3} / K_{2}\right)^{1 / 2}\).
